Wiktionary

  1. chocnoun

    short form of chocolate (the food or an individual piece of confectionery)

Surnames Frequency by Census Records

  1. CHOC

    According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Choc is ranked #74141 in terms of the most common surnames in America.

    The Choc surname appeared 261 times in the 2010 census and if you were to sample 100,000 people in the United States, approximately 0 would have the surname Choc.

    75.1% or 196 total occurrences were of Hispanic origin.
    19.9% or 52 total occurrences were White.
    3.4% or 9 total occurrences were Asian.
